When can my student return to school after testing positive for COVID 19?
After testing positive for COVID, the criteria for returning are:
At least 5 days since symptom(s) started AND
24 hours since the last fever without fever-reducing medication AND
Symptoms are significantly improving AND
A mask must be worn on days 6-10. If a mask is not worn, a 10-day isolation must be observed.
Asymptomatic students/staff with a positive viral test are required to be excluded from school for 5 days after specimen collection and must wear a mask on days 6-10. If a mask is not worn, a 10-day isolation must be observed.
Please send a parent note in upon their return to school.
